The definition of sustainable development emphasizes the balance between meeting the needs of the present and ensuring that future generations can also meet their own needs. This concept recognizes that economic, environmental, and social dimensions are interlinked and must be considered together. Sustainable development seeks to create enduring solutions that foster economic growth while protecting the environment and promoting social equity.

By focusing on this holistic approach, sustainable development integrates principles that ensure that natural resources are used responsibly and that social systems are developed to be equitable and just. This ensures that economic growth does not come at the expense of environmental degradation or social injustices, but rather supports a viable future for all.
